Gurugram Property Tax Deadline Looms: Settle by March 31st or Face a Stiff 18% Interest Penalty

Heads-Up, Gurugram! Final Call for Property Tax Payment – March 31st Deadline to Avoid 18% Interest

Gurugram property owners are being urged by the Municipal Corporation of Gurugram (MCG) to pay their annual property tax by March 31st. Failure to meet this crucial deadline will result in a substantial 18% annual interest charge from April 1st.

This isn't exactly new news, mind you. The MCG has been pretty proactive, even offering some attractive rebates earlier in the year – a 10% discount for residential properties and 5% for commercial ones, provided you paid by January 31st. Those incentives are long gone now, of course. So, this final announcement is less about a sweet deal and more about a stern but friendly reminder to get things in order before the interest meter starts running.

Whether you own a cosy apartment, a sprawling villa, or a bustling commercial establishment in Gurugram, this applies to you. With roughly 4.5 lakh properties across the city, that's a lot of people needing to square up their dues. These funds, by the way, are vital; they go directly towards various development projects that keep our city running smoothly and help it grow.

Thankfully, getting this done isn't a chore. The MCG has made it pretty convenient. You can easily make your payment online through their official portal – a few clicks and you're all set. Or, if you prefer a more traditional approach, you can visit any of the Citizen Facilitation Centres (CFCs) spread across the city. Either way, the process is streamlined to ensure you can clear your dues with minimal hassle.
